Persistent oxidative stress and functional outcomes in early psychosis: A longitudinal study

Patients with acute psychosis exhibit persistent oxidative imbalance, with lower antioxidative capacity linked to negative symptoms. This redox dysregulation may be a stable trait, suggesting new therapeutic targets.

Background:
- Oxidative stress is implicated in psychosis pathophysiology.
- Understanding redox balance in early psychosis is crucial for treatment.
Purpose of the Study:
- Evaluate oxidative stress markers (TOC, TAC, 4-HNE) in acute psychosis.
- Assess changes after treatment and their correlation with clinical outcomes.
Main Methods:
- Prospective cohort study of 122 male patients with psychotic disorders and 102 controls.
- Clinical assessment using PANSS, SANS, GAF, FROGS, and QLS-5.
Main Results:
- Patients showed higher TOC/4-HNE and lower TAC than controls.
- Lower TAC correlated with more severe negative symptoms.
- Oxidative markers remained unchanged post-treatment despite clinical improvement.
Conclusions:
- Early psychosis features persistent oxidative imbalance, suggesting a trait-like redox dysregulation.
- Biomarkers could aid in understanding disease mechanisms and monitoring outcomes.
- Targeting redox processes may enhance psychosis treatment.
